summaryrefslogtreecommitdiff
path: root/net-libs/libisds
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2017-10-09 18:53:29 +0100
committerV3n3RiX <venerix@redcorelinux.org>2017-10-09 18:53:29 +0100
commit4f2d7949f03e1c198bc888f2d05f421d35c57e21 (patch)
treeba5f07bf3f9d22d82e54a462313f5d244036c768 /net-libs/libisds
reinit the tree, so we can have metadata
Diffstat (limited to 'net-libs/libisds')
-rw-r--r--net-libs/libisds/Manifest8
-rw-r--r--net-libs/libisds/libisds-0.10.6.ebuild54
-rw-r--r--net-libs/libisds/libisds-0.10.7.ebuild54
-rw-r--r--net-libs/libisds/libisds-9999.ebuild60
-rw-r--r--net-libs/libisds/metadata.xml22
5 files changed, 198 insertions, 0 deletions
diff --git a/net-libs/libisds/Manifest b/net-libs/libisds/Manifest
new file mode 100644
index 000000000000..749b8056f83d
--- /dev/null
+++ b/net-libs/libisds/Manifest
@@ -0,0 +1,8 @@
+DIST libisds-0.10.6.tar.xz 724120 SHA256 49ca70acef5dd5d092a03643f4d2f96ff8250b135eb55558a5f62fa1fd3f8a8a SHA512 602c4e7f047dedff131cda941d02ea41fca7b8ea80eb668ab8f7ab2626a013ddc1a86f1e2c7b5759adf266c7c22c515284e6d4fdd9fd594ad310bed1be6016f4 WHIRLPOOL 2968e6aee47c57c87c9d7a3a94aa0b4e1a0aae41cb2949ce39e4a65eb47c0099ac7cdc96832deaa0b99f71aa4e4e32f94aa7a3b6a6aa70c2c1dff9f1ab53c4d1
+DIST libisds-0.10.7.tar.xz 724840 SHA256 8a738d3bf0f4dd150fe633607cc9a4d29cd62b61e1d2acf38cedf265b5f08589 SHA512 ba2ef11c2983cb3bc8f779e7af3fb8319d38a786911e68c6b53c25aff339b4630bdf78886825ea3da671e87f689cab376cd9e41398f3f74608af932abe7a0023 WHIRLPOOL 2025157d09371d4b804776f9fe373eec12275ca178673c16b0863d66b17a85b4ba5b9993d33ade9d86d18e1b22968bb81c8136429cf0053260c3798aba2f2cf8
+EBUILD libisds-0.10.6.ebuild 1160 SHA256 f53632faafbf21749c11c4c3522fb7e26e41eb984923c8d229fbc6e1a6f0f8e2 SHA512 dcf884de16b11260aa3db9436a3298c2dd4e36a3f7b25646e336654da908faebf1cca5b2fc61784c87f2defe56f13473ea578269fae972904652c15b85af15ef WHIRLPOOL 76f9eeb434e23fc0d89d8adcd41915e87a6be7e87afc305163e8f7da1d9c09ffcaa708878cab4b7212cf61558b7800a7d6b275400c6391f764a3aa132448ab1a
+EBUILD libisds-0.10.7.ebuild 1160 SHA256 f53632faafbf21749c11c4c3522fb7e26e41eb984923c8d229fbc6e1a6f0f8e2 SHA512 dcf884de16b11260aa3db9436a3298c2dd4e36a3f7b25646e336654da908faebf1cca5b2fc61784c87f2defe56f13473ea578269fae972904652c15b85af15ef WHIRLPOOL 76f9eeb434e23fc0d89d8adcd41915e87a6be7e87afc305163e8f7da1d9c09ffcaa708878cab4b7212cf61558b7800a7d6b275400c6391f764a3aa132448ab1a
+EBUILD libisds-9999.ebuild 1208 SHA256 2a4632034c8150861a3259f99941d3cfeb767e66a9d8db4064790c8abced8b8f SHA512 440120e6d3d583780020b4c2e22a8f0598c2c28ec81da44c4df4c4018142e0051fbcf9aa7fd0e69ecddadbd3b09f8f4b38441284c7b8ca784f7efc162ab5847a WHIRLPOOL 40e7e0e610b24eb505a16a29fe6c341d824358d315c84bd4e5191043b881335ee938feadf3f732943eb851be17d74de3113c3fb5b0d8e1b0a176708aec788060
+MISC ChangeLog 2272 SHA256 094b5b013c7af4c6aa75fe1477e4c6e2e6353900436a0c07f839d70201bb9ac1 SHA512 e34c7faefc2e72363a23b4055991b974678fc603f3dde99d2a9fa59c1c27470a170caae6b0fd216fbd2ed97586477fb92f67b31463fb02115deef0b441aad30d WHIRLPOOL ef74da2ae25ef36503f07eeb520d310467dc69ed74c16b6048acaa3452e1c71f3c7430efee1cbe68a105b8887d9460f29d37f3e8d1fc1d347f3fd891e1c279b5
+MISC ChangeLog-2015 3291 SHA256 d83d31cd13d317c2f3281e28735b2198d2dce6cd753c46c8410f9ffa9e048552 SHA512 7863ebd959eb6b477e234beadb925546c8aa49cbdee960eecd32a3cb35781de5dafd2c8dd98578265d38418be04b4e813407dc8ead7522b45890e356e3aa569c WHIRLPOOL 7e0d7740d11a6997dd0fbdeb5e862ca1944f8a4e8ca489041a262154976e8193ca0a3a8135e055bbba56eba85ba7a412a6357ebccb478e82aa1ee1014a83f955
+MISC metadata.xml 755 SHA256 54cc2f427cc46499e4fd8a9e4c1baef69d63d01de7f04cdc4d6bef917c3231dc SHA512 0fbbc4c9b853e178b1e8b56c66e38efbf8db29d806892fec9a80ae8b89827c32a2da1c127265cd9e40cd0b03d0a59e2cc23a0b24cf1efc1adab7f88d701f460c WHIRLPOOL 27de52eb5f1e406fdb39ea49e188e0197bc4ad3222f1a972445e3e38d6848381baab30997dfac1002f3e36c15ef066c53ffa90789960899b5798f63491510c5c
diff --git a/net-libs/libisds/libisds-0.10.6.ebuild b/net-libs/libisds/libisds-0.10.6.ebuild
new file mode 100644
index 000000000000..f0c245e83cd7
--- /dev/null
+++ b/net-libs/libisds/libisds-0.10.6.ebuild
@@ -0,0 +1,54 @@
+# Copyright 1999-2017 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=6
+
+DESCRIPTION="Client library for accessing ISDS Soap services"
+HOMEPAGE="http://xpisar.wz.cz/libisds/"
+SRC_URI="http://xpisar.wz.cz/${PN}/dist/${P}.tar.xz"
+KEYWORDS="~amd64 ~mips ~x86"
+
+LICENSE="LGPL-3"
+SLOT="0"
+IUSE="+curl debug nls openssl static-libs test"
+
+COMMON_DEPEND="
+ dev-libs/expat
+ dev-libs/libxml2
+ curl? ( net-misc/curl[ssl] )
+ openssl? ( dev-libs/openssl:= )
+ !openssl? (
+ app-crypt/gpgme
+ dev-libs/libgcrypt:=
+ )
+"
+DEPEND="${COMMON_DEPEND}
+ virtual/pkgconfig
+ nls? ( sys-devel/gettext )
+ test? ( >=net-libs/gnutls-2.12.0 )
+"
+RDEPEND="${COMMON_DEPEND}
+ !openssl? ( >=app-crypt/gnupg-2 )
+"
+
+DOCS=( NEWS README AUTHORS ChangeLog )
+
+src_configure() {
+ local myeconfargs=(
+ --disable-fatalwarnings
+ $(use_with curl libcurl)
+ $(use_enable curl curlreauthorizationbug)
+ $(use_enable debug)
+ $(use_enable nls)
+ $(use_enable openssl openssl-backend)
+ $(use_enable static-libs static)
+ $(use_enable test)
+ )
+ econf "${myeconfargs[@]}"
+}
+
+src_install() {
+ default
+
+ find "${ED}" \( -name "*.a" -o -name "*.la" \) -delete || die
+}
diff --git a/net-libs/libisds/libisds-0.10.7.ebuild b/net-libs/libisds/libisds-0.10.7.ebuild
new file mode 100644
index 000000000000..f0c245e83cd7
--- /dev/null
+++ b/net-libs/libisds/libisds-0.10.7.ebuild
@@ -0,0 +1,54 @@
+# Copyright 1999-2017 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=6
+
+DESCRIPTION="Client library for accessing ISDS Soap services"
+HOMEPAGE="http://xpisar.wz.cz/libisds/"
+SRC_URI="http://xpisar.wz.cz/${PN}/dist/${P}.tar.xz"
+KEYWORDS="~amd64 ~mips ~x86"
+
+LICENSE="LGPL-3"
+SLOT="0"
+IUSE="+curl debug nls openssl static-libs test"
+
+COMMON_DEPEND="
+ dev-libs/expat
+ dev-libs/libxml2
+ curl? ( net-misc/curl[ssl] )
+ openssl? ( dev-libs/openssl:= )
+ !openssl? (
+ app-crypt/gpgme
+ dev-libs/libgcrypt:=
+ )
+"
+DEPEND="${COMMON_DEPEND}
+ virtual/pkgconfig
+ nls? ( sys-devel/gettext )
+ test? ( >=net-libs/gnutls-2.12.0 )
+"
+RDEPEND="${COMMON_DEPEND}
+ !openssl? ( >=app-crypt/gnupg-2 )
+"
+
+DOCS=( NEWS README AUTHORS ChangeLog )
+
+src_configure() {
+ local myeconfargs=(
+ --disable-fatalwarnings
+ $(use_with curl libcurl)
+ $(use_enable curl curlreauthorizationbug)
+ $(use_enable debug)
+ $(use_enable nls)
+ $(use_enable openssl openssl-backend)
+ $(use_enable static-libs static)
+ $(use_enable test)
+ )
+ econf "${myeconfargs[@]}"
+}
+
+src_install() {
+ default
+
+ find "${ED}" \( -name "*.a" -o -name "*.la" \) -delete || die
+}
diff --git a/net-libs/libisds/libisds-9999.ebuild b/net-libs/libisds/libisds-9999.ebuild
new file mode 100644
index 000000000000..316c2d9f97c7
--- /dev/null
+++ b/net-libs/libisds/libisds-9999.ebuild
@@ -0,0 +1,60 @@
+# Copyright 1999-2017 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=6
+
+[[ ${PV} = 9999* ]] && inherit git-r3 autotools
+
+DESCRIPTION="Client library for accessing ISDS Soap services"
+HOMEPAGE="http://xpisar.wz.cz/libisds/"
+if [[ ${PV} = 9999* ]]; then
+ EGIT_REPO_URI="git://repo.or.cz/${PN}.git"
+else
+ SRC_URI="http://xpisar.wz.cz/${PN}/dist/${P}.tar.xz"
+ KEYWORDS="~amd64 ~mips ~x86"
+fi
+
+LICENSE="LGPL-3"
+SLOT="0"
+IUSE="+curl debug nls static-libs test"
+
+COMMON_DEPEND="
+ app-crypt/gpgme
+ dev-libs/expat
+ dev-libs/libgcrypt:0=
+ dev-libs/libxml2
+ curl? ( net-misc/curl[ssl] )
+"
+DEPEND="${COMMON_DEPEND}
+ virtual/pkgconfig
+ nls? ( sys-devel/gettext )
+"
+RDEPEND="${COMMON_DEPEND}
+ >=app-crypt/gnupg-2
+"
+
+DOCS=( NEWS README AUTHORS ChangeLog )
+
+src_prepare() {
+ default
+ [[ ${PV} = 9999* ]] && eautoreconf
+}
+
+src_configure() {
+ local myeconfargs=(
+ --disable-fatalwarnings
+ $(use_with curl libcurl)
+ $(use_enable curl curlreauthorizationbug)
+ $(use_enable debug)
+ $(use_enable nls)
+ $(use_enable static-libs static)
+ $(use_enable test)
+ )
+ econf "${myeconfargs[@]}"
+}
+
+src_install() {
+ default
+
+ find "${ED}" \( -name "*.a" -o -name "*.la" \) -delete || die
+}
diff --git a/net-libs/libisds/metadata.xml b/net-libs/libisds/metadata.xml
new file mode 100644
index 000000000000..976189dae44d
--- /dev/null
+++ b/net-libs/libisds/metadata.xml
@@ -0,0 +1,22 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d">
+<pkgmetadata>
+<longdescription>
+ A library for accessing ISDS (Informační systém datových schránek
+ / Data Box Information System) SOAP services as defined in Czech ISDS Act
+ (300/2008 Coll.) and implied documents.
+</longdescription>
+<maintainer type="person">
+ <email>petr.pisar@atlas.cz</email>
+ <name>Petr Pisar</name>
+</maintainer>
+<maintainer type="project">
+ <email>proxy-maint@gentoo.org</email>
+</maintainer>
+<use>
+ <flag name="openssl">Use <pkg>dev-libs/openssl</pkg> as crypto backend
+ instead of <pkg>app-crypt/gpgme</pkg> and
+ <pkg>dev-libs/libgcrypt</pkg></flag>
+</use>
+
+</pkgmetadata>